An effective IoT device management platform should support real-time monitoring, remote access, bulk device provisioning, and automatic firmware updates. It must also ensure data security with encryption, authentication, and role-based access. Features like alerts, diagnostics, and performance analytics enable businesses to respond faster to system issues. A centralized dashboard allows users to manage diverse devices from a single interface—saving time and resources.
